Exist is the finale on The Stage, their album about space, humankind progressing too far, becoming one with artificial intelligence and trying to be immortal. This song is supposed to be a musical representation of the Big Bang through to the future of the human race. "Sailing away" and "high from the heavens" refer to humans achieving space travel and gaining access to farther reaches of the universe. But for all that advancement it's still a "shot in the dark." Then Neil comes in and talks about the plight of humanity as you so well analyzed. Just thought I'd give some context to relate the multiple parts in this song!

23:06 so I'm paused right here cuz i gotta go to work soon but here's the gist of what you need to know about this song. It's meant to be a metaphor for the Big Bang. The spacey 2 minute intro is the time before time, the explosive sweeping solos is the explosion, the breakdown with qaudruplets after the solos is the cosmos forming, the clean guitar is the earth itself forming, the vocals coming in after the guitar represent us as a species coming to fruition on the planet, the build up before the riffs that are in the background of the speech is meant to be our struggles and conflict (you can hear the tensions of the notes) and neil degrasse tyson speaking is meant to be both a warning from the future and our introspective look at our species to try and right the path that we are on.
Alright I'm off and I'm paused around the 43:30 mark. Listeing to your opinions, i think you may be looking a little too literally at the writing. Avenged is RARELY direct in their writing. Lyrically the true meanings tend to be hidden within the diction and normally there's more and more layers the deeper you look as opposed to surface level literal work. Good review of the song, just keep in mind that all the guys in Avenged are phenomenal writers and everything they do musically and lyrically is intentional.

You are correct on floating in outerspace. In an interview M. Shadows says Exist represents all the stages in the Big Bang theory.
Copied from Genius:
0:00 - 1:31 (Preceding the big bang “15 billion years ago” there was the singularity, little known and very speculated, where all the matter and energy that exists today, were confined in a single infinitely hot point, which logically had no space, and no time).
1:31 - 2:19 (The big bang followed instantly with the expansion of the universe. From the second initial of the expansion “appearance of space, time and energy”, passing through the Planckian periods; Separation of gravity; Separation of the 4 fundamental forces of the universe; Creation of quarks; Of protons, neutrons and electrons; And the formation of the first chemical elements, Hydrogen and Helium; 800,000 years passed).
2:19 - 2:51 (High-density clouds with Hydrogen, Helium and perhaps other elements, were gravitationally agglomerating and attracting, was the appearance of the first galaxies).
2:51 - 3:14 (With the emergence of galaxies and their different dispositions, the stars, which progressively appear and collapse in events known as the supernova, for example, creating other chemical elements such as Carbon and Iron.)
3:14 - 3:35 (From the ashes of some stellar explosion came the “our” Sun …)
3:35 - 4:19 (…From the remaining materials of the sun’s appearance, the solar system was formed, with its comets, asteroids, and planets…)
4:19 - 5:18 (Among these planets, 4.5 billion years ago, the Earth appeared. That before the “present” constitution, it passed through many phases, among them, the great asteroid bombardments that came from the material that remained of the solar system, for example, and that directly or indirectly gave rise to the rocks and the first forms of relief.)
5:18 - 6:55 (About 2.5 billion years ago, the first forms of life appeared, which despite having experienced great periods of mass extinction “when the guitar stops” some have evolved until they reach …)
6:55 (…1.6 million years ago, the emergence of the human being).
